Behavioral Health Technician (2nd Shift)
Renfrew, PA | Silvermist Recovery by Pyramid Healthcare
$17.00 per hour + shift differential up to $1.50 per hour
Full-Time | 2nd Shift | 3:30 PM – 12:00 AM

About the Role
Silvermist Recovery is seeking a dedicated Behavioral Health Technician (BHT) to join our team in Renfrew, PA. This is an essential direct-care role supporting clients in residential and outpatient treatment. The BHT is responsible for supervising and engaging with clients, assisting the clinical team, and helping ensure a safe, supportive environment that promotes recovery. This position also includes providing transportation services for Pyramid Healthcare clients as needed.

Essential Duties & Responsibilities
  • Complete the intake process for new clients entering the program

  • Maintain accurate client documentation and records

  • Observe and document client self-administration of medication when applicable

  • Coordinate and support client activities throughout the shift

  • Follow treatment plan objectives and address client-specific needs

  • Provide safe and reliable transportation for clients as needed

  • Evaluate behavioral and emotional needs of clients and respond appropriately, including crisis intervention

  • Maintain a safe, clean, and orderly environment within the facility

  • Assist with client dietary needs when necessary

  • Transport clients to and from designated locations within expected timeframes

  • Supervise and support clients during transportation

  • Maintain all required documentation related to services provided

  • Complete all required trainings and certifications

  • Perform other duties as assigned

Required Education & Experience
  • High school diploma or equivalent required

  • Previous behavioral health or healthcare experience preferred

  • Valid driver’s license in the state of hire with a safe driving record

  • Current CPR, AED, and First Aid certification required
